Scope
Properly securing cargoes when LTL loads are being transported, especially in the case of transportation of consolidated loads (see Note), still represents a considerable challenge for the responsible company, driver and vehicle loaders. This is primarily due to the heterogeneity of these cargoes which consist mainly of individualized unit loads (an item of cargo made up of a single or several LTLs and which, as it passes down the transportation chain or through goods distribution, is transported, handled and/or stored as a whole) which during transportation may even be handled on a piece by piece basis and which are not grouped together into larger load units.
